Window Treatments: 5 Design Tips for Multiple Windows
November 07, 2016Some windows come in pairs, trios, and even multiples. While they exude beauty on their own, you may need some cleaver treatment ideas to enhance their looks. This is also important to add functionality, appeal, and an extra layer of privacy to your home.
[company_name] lists five ideas to help enhance our replacement windows:
- Use Shades that Blend In – You don’t want your windows to take over the view if you have a beautiful outdoor landscape. To enjoy privacy without impeding the scenic setting, you can use roller shades in a white fabric and mount them high. When not in use during the day, they blend in and seemingly disappear against your walls.
- Focus on Function – Window treatments don’t just add visual appeal and privacy; they also help enhance your room’s functionality. For instance, a trio of double hung windows hangs above a built-in banquette in your dining area. Drapes are not an ideal treatment option for this because the seating is just below your windows. In this setting, we recommend the use of individual valances to enhance your space while maintaining function. You can also use semitransparent linen shades to provide necessary privacy.
- Keep it Light and Bright – If you have expansive windows that extend to the ceiling, you might want to consider using wide Roman shades below the upper transoms. When unfolded, they can cover your windows and offer privacy. Leaving the upper windows unembellished can help maintain a constant vibrancy of natural light.
- Match Patterns – You can create visual harmony by matching your window treatments with the rest of the room. For example, if your bedroom has a floral pattern on the bed sheet or pillows, you can pick a drape or curtain with a similar design.
- Apply Custom Solutions – Unlike picture, casement, and sliding windows, bay and bow windows need custom rods that fit their curve. Before deciding on the type of window treatment, be sure to consider the right configuration for your units.
